Dear All,

I have the sad duty to report to you that Jim Springsteen, the author of
Shells of the Philippines is no longer with us. I did not know Jim
personally, but have been in contact with him many times. This is what a
friend of mine wrote about him:

Jim was 53 and was a pharmacist, with a long standing interest in
Malacology, at least since the early 1960's. He died of a cerebral
haemorrhage, in mid September. Unfortunately he leaves behind his
wife Roselyn (they were married 16 years) and six month baby daughter. As
part of his Masters thesis worked on the
southern Australian Columbellidae, unfortunately Jim never got around to
publishing this work.

I am sure he will be missed by many
